Output ef1ed175cd951f4f570633b7b33c334e0ba6ea7d75a8041c677ae2cb971ed449:0

value
500008125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de220e52e7c300e51b4d0b6e6fbf34c38db35e02 OP_EQUAL
address
3MwYjNwnhyh3JafNrdJEvqBK6q4kLoK3CQ
transaction
ef1ed175cd951f4f570633b7b33c334e0ba6ea7d75a8041c677ae2cb971ed449
spent
true